#6a0164 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6a0164 is composed of 41.6% red, 0.4% green and 39.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 99.1% magenta, 5.7% yellow and 58.4% black. It has a hue angle of 303.4 degrees, a saturation of 98.1% and a lightness of 21%. #6a0164 color hex could be obtained by blending #d402c8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660066.

#6a0164 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6a0164 has RGB values of R:106, G:1, B:100 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.99, Y:0.06, K:0.58. Its decimal value is 6947172.

Shades and Tints of #6a0164
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090008 is the darkest color, while #fff4f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#6a0164
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#393238 is the less saturated color, while #6a0164 is the most saturated one.
